A former Atlanta police officer, Garrett Rolfe, was charged on Wednesday with felony murder and aggravated assault with a deadly weapon, among other criminal charges, in the fatal shooting of Rayshard Brooks outside of a fast-food restaurant last week.
Another officer involved in the confrontation, Devin Brosnan, was charged with aggravated assault and two counts of violating his oath as an officer.

The shooting took place on Friday night after the police were called to a Wendy’s restaurant where Mr. Brooks, 27, had fallen asleep in his car in the drive-through line, the authorities said.
Within 24 hours of the shooting, Mayor Keisha Lance Bottoms said that she did not believe it was justified, leading to the firing of Mr. Rolfe and the resignation of the city’s police chief, Erika Shields.
